Uptempo piano-driven instrumental w/ rock instrumentation including lead guitar, bass, drum/percussion. |
CD: Bending Chords
Label: JavaMusiK
Credits: Jeffrey van D, Jeff Van Devender, Scott Jeffries, John Malvey(guitar) |
Story Behind the Song
Soon after the debut release 'Ascend' by Jeffrey van D was sent off for pressing, Synyrgyze! erupted into existance.
"It came about in one sitting," Van Devender explains. "At the time, I was rather disappointed that it didn't 'arrive' in time to make it on 'Ascend.' But now, hearing the final result on 'Bending Chords,' it was definitely worth waiting for!"
Synyrgyze was the song which really defined the mood/standard for "Bending Chords." It is really the first uptempo production to come from JavaMusiK. It is worth a listen!
